I've lived here for 6 years and can tell you that every winter has been different. From only a few inches of snow, to several feet of snow, to Spring-like sun and warmth in January, to little snow but it never melts and the roads are all icy for months. Summers are a little more consistent, dry heat 80s-100s, with hardly any rain or clouds. And smoky. Lots of smoke.

Weekly Question & Answer Thread for Monday 06/26/17 thru 07/02/17 by AutoModerator in Boise

[–]throwaaawwwwaaayyy 8 points9 points  (0 children)

Here are the terms you'll see and what they mean: The North End: expensive, close to downtown, hipsters love it. Old houses. South East Boise: Could mean close to BSU or the Airport or all the way toward Micron, cheaper the farther away you get to BSU and downtown, lots of beautiful people live there. The Bench: slightly higher elevation S-SW Boise in a huge area, lots of neighborhoods, getting really popular to live in, less concern of flooding, if you're on the edge, you can look down on others. The Foothills: Rich people live there. Garden City: Cheap, not very nice, however currently under gentrification in some areas, future unknown. I'm not an expert, this is just my interpretation.
